rdiff-backup, altındaki bağlantıları görmezden, bir bağlantıyı yedeklemeye devam ediyor


1

Buna backup.listbenzeyen bir dosyam var :

+ /ext/installs
+ /ext/media
- /ext
- /backup
- /dev
- /mnt
- /proc

/ext/mnt/vg1/vol1altında installsve altında mediadizin olan bir bağlantıdır .

Koşuyorum:

rdiff-backup --backup-mode --include-globbing-filelist backup.list / /backup

rdiff-backupbir bağlantıyı yeniden oluşturmaya devam ediyor:, /backup/ext -> /mnt/vg1/vol1bu bir nevi noktayı kaçırıyor, çünkü o zaman aslında dosyaları /mnt/vg1/vol1/installsvb. yedeklemiyor .

Neyi yanlış yapıyorum?

Yanıtlar:


1

Yanlış bir şey yapmıyorsun. Bu nasıl rdiff-backupdavranır. Dizayn dosyasını, işaret ettiği içerikleri değil, sembol linkini kopyalar . / Mnt / vg1 / vol1'in yedeklenmesini istiyorsanız, backup.listdosyayı dosyaya eklemeniz veya seçeneği rdiff-backupkullanarak anlatmanız gerekir --include.


Bununla ilgili sorun, /extzaten bir kere taşındı /mnt/vg0/vol1. Bunu herkesten gizlemek için sembolik bağlantılar kullanmak istedim (rdiff-backup dahil). Ben ise --includeyolları tam niteleyerek olsun, hani kaynak dosyaları ile birlikte iki adet bitireceğiz (bir bozulmamış, yeni; artışlarla altında biri eski).
Roger Lipscombe

Keşke size daha iyi bir cevap verebilseydim ama: rsdiff-backup ile hayat bu. / Ext linkini yapmak yerine, / ext'de / mnt / vg0 / vol1'i bağlayamaz mıydınız? Bu sorunu çözecektir.
Ian C.
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.